The Aquatic Helper workshop is designed for young people who have an aquatic background and are interested in helping experienced teachers or coaches on poolside, at their club or during swimming lessons. It is an ideal opportunity for young people who are undertaking their Duke of Edinburgh award or those who wish to go on to take their UKCC Teaching or Coaching Level 1.
The interactive workshop provides an overview of the basic skills and knowledge young leaders or volunteers require when helping on poolside.
The Aquatic Helper presenter guide is a 45 minute online guide, which must be completed by all presenters wishing to deliver the workshop. Designed to enhance your knowledge of the workshop material it provides a modular overview of the content, and will provide you with guidance and support to ensure that the workshop is correctly registered and effectively delivered. If the presenter guide is not completed prior to delivery, this may delay the receipt of candidate certificates. Presenters are only required to complete the guide once, in order to deliver multiple workshops.
